  • Burke Community Memorial Hospital to Hold Informational Presentation May 4, 2022
    The Community Memorial Hospital in Burke will hold an informational presentation on “Durable Power of Attorney” and Living Will Declaration  on Tuesday, May 10th at 5:30 p.m. at the Civic Center on Main St. in Burke.

  • Gregory City Meeting Tonight May 2, 2022
    The City of Gregory will hold their city council meeting tonight at 5:00 p.m. at Gregory City Hall located at 120 West 6th Street.  Please note during this meeting new Mayor Al Cerny will be sworn in.  The City of Gregory meets on the first and third Monday of each month unless otherwise noted.

  • Winner City Meeting and Town Hall Meeting Tomorrow Night May 1, 2022
    The City of Winner will hold their City Council meeting tomorrow night (Monday, May 2nd) at the Winner City Council Chambers at 6:30 p.m.  Following the meeting there will be a town hall meeting open to the public at approximately 8:00 p.m.
